NBC asks Lara Trump about job prospects due to her connection with Donald Trump

NBC News correspondent Garrett Haake asked former First Daughter-in-Law and current RNC Chair Lara Trump to respond to critics who believe she’s unqualified and got the job because “you have Donald Trump’s last name.”

Haake questioned Lara Trump about a number of issues — including her support for the former president’s election lies — in an interview released on the heels of her predecessor’s ouster from NBC after a Trump-inspired backlash — which did not come up.

At one point, Haake asked Trump to respond to critics who believe she’s been installed as part of a “Trump family takeover” — especially Nikki Haley supporters:

GARRETT HAAKE: I hope you won’t be offended by the premise of this question, but the position of RNC co-chair is not one that traditionally gets this kind of attention. A lot of it is because of who you are as Donald Trump’s daughter-in-law. You have Donald Trump’s last name.

What do you say to Republican voters? And there are millions of them, people who voted for Nikki Haley, Republicans who are not comfortable with the idea of sort of the Trump family takeover of the Republican Party.

LARA TRUMP: Well, I’m not the first family member to have ever held this title, first and foremost, of any president or former president.

GARRETT HAAKE: That’s right.

GARRETT HAAKE: And so this is not a first in history. But what I will say is I have had so much experience.

If you look at the fact that I am one of very few people who can say that I have been part of now three presidential campaigns. The media exposure and experience that we in the Trump family have had over the past eight years rivals most people who make their career in politics, and I can guarantee you, none of us ever imagined we would find ourselves in this position.

But I think the reason that I’m here is to assure people who ever had any question as to how their money is being spent, can they trust the RNC? Can they donate to this entity?
